If you are a tenant or occupant seeking legal advice about a renting issue in Canberra, call the Legal Aid Tenancy Advice Service on 1300 402 512

The Tenancy Advice Line (phone) operates:

  • 8.30am to 7.00pm Monday to Thursday
  • 8.30am to 5.00pm Friday

If you are a landlord and call for advice, you will be directed to look at our website or contact the ACT Law Society on 6247 5700 for a free appointment with the Legal Advice Bureau or a referral to a private solicitor.
